WebNov 2, 2024 · Step 1: Measure the Room. Measure the room size before installing tile. The square footage is determined by multiplying length by width. For example, if the length of the room is 12 feet and the width is 10 feet, the total area will be 120 square feet. WebNov 22, 2024 · All floating floors require a gap at the walls to account for expansion and contraction of the floor. Sheehan says the recommended gap often measures 1/4-in. to 3/8-in.
